The Exotic Ones
"Bayou Bigfoot Does Bourbon Street"
Originally released in 1968. The Exotic Ones is a action/comedy film. directed by Ron Ormond. At just 89 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Georgette Dante, Sleepy LaBeef, and Kathy Clifton
Synopsis
A trio of hunters in the Louisiana bayous capture a monster called the Swamp Thing. They take it to New Orleans where (naturally) they display it in a strip joint. When the monster's favorite stripper gets into a fight with another stripper, he breaks loose and starts killing.
